Best model trains sets for beginners

You can never be too young or old to get started as a model railroader, but there are some considerations that need to be taken into account when purchasing a first train set and one of those is the abilities of the person who is being introduced to the hobby.

People are introduced to the hobby in several ways. Just a few examples include: The ones that see a train layout at a fair or visiting a model railroad show and want to build a layout like that.

The ones that had a train set as a child and want to get one as an adult. And the people who someone buys them a train set as a way to interest their friend or relative in a new hobby. Whatever category you or your new railroad enthusiast falls into, the important part of the process is to get started with a train set that will provide easy set-up, require minimal maintenance and be compatible to the size limitations of the living space.

There are many train shows held throughout the year, so if you are lucky enough to be close to one I suggest you take some time to visit it and examine a few train layouts. This will not only give you a good idea of what the different scales look like when set up, but it will also help you to decide what kind of layout and trains you are interested in.

* LIMITS ON LAYOUT SIZE *

While it would be nice to have a room dedicated to your new hobby, the realistic fact is that few people have an entire room that they can dedicate to trains. I am going to assume that this first layout needs to be small enough to fit in the corner of a bedroom or the family room.

Lets take a look at three scales that are suitable for such home layouts - HO, N, and Z. I have chosen not to look at O scale because it requires a layout size of 40"x60" and is therefore a bit larger than most people will have easy room for.

* SCALE *

HO

My collection is in HO scale and I adore it. The HO scale is perfect for limited space, but still large enough to allow the modeling enthusiast like me to scratch build scenery and buildings.

Most popular scale size outside the UK (the UK's equivalent is 00). The HO scale is the middle scale when it comes to model railroads and has the largest selection of accessories.

HO offers collectors a good balance between size and detail and is the most inexpensive scale to purchase because of the wide range of manufacturers.
